Bonjour,
dans un document Writer je recueille des données avec des champs de formulaire.
Ces données doivent se répéter plusieurs fois dans mon document et je voudrai éviter la saisie multiple des mêmes données.
Y a t-il possibilité de renvoi de ces données saisies dans les champs de formulaire à d'autres endroits du document.
Je sais renvoyer les données d'un champ de saisie, mais je n'arrive pas à trouver la solution pour un renvoi des données d'un champ de formulaire.
Je suis preneur de toutes pistes :
- Renvoi
- Liens entre champs de formulaires.
- Macro qui récupère les données pour les insérer dans un autre champ etc..
Merci de votre aide.
[Résolu] Renvoi valeur champ formulaire
Modérateur : Vilains modOOs
-
jmd
- Fraîchement OOthentifié
- Messages : 2
- Inscription : 07 avr. 2006 18:41
[Résolu] Renvoi valeur champ formulaire
Jmd
Ooo 2.0 XP SP2
Ooo 2.0 XP SP2
-
cris59
- Membre enthOOusiaste

- Messages : 482
- Inscription : 20 mars 2006 15:15
- Localisation : Paris
Lire et écrire avec les TextBox des formulaires
tu accroches ta macro sur l'événement "Perte du focus" du 1er champ et tu mets les champs de recopie en lecture seule.
Code : Tout sélectionner
Sub lire_ecrire_champ_texte
mondoc = thisComponent
monForm = mondoc.drawpage.forms.getByName("form1") 'appel du formulaire par son Nom
monChamp = monForm.getByName("TextBox1") 'appel du champ par son Nom
monChamp.setString("Au revoir & merci!") 'écrire dans un champ
texte = monChamp.getString() 'lire dans un champ
End SubWinXP PRO SP2 avec OOo2.2 & Vista avec OOo2.3.1
& Debian avec OOo2.2
& Debian avec OOo2.2
-
jmd
- Fraîchement OOthentifié
- Messages : 2
- Inscription : 07 avr. 2006 18:41